Gas jet vacuum pumps remove gases and/or vapours from process operations thereby
generating a vacuum in the reactor. The suction flow is compressed to a higher pressure.
Applications
Ship-building and chemical industry
- Evacuating suction pipelines of non-self-priming centrifugal pumps.
- Indirect conveyance of liquids, e.g. for taking samples.
Chemical industry and power plants
As a pre-connected stage for liquid ring pumps to lower the suction pressure.
Aluminium production
Indirect conveyance of liquid aluminium. |
